Output 0433e0db30c815a955b673e87845b61fe9a7c7f1a108bc5fca365b5d640aa408:5

value
17266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 33f3fd99a30578240ed5db9712dd65b3aed5fec2d4e04c67efea6ef29cfbb0b3
address
bc1px0elmxdrq4uzgrk4mwt39ht9kwhdtlkz6nsycel0afh0988mkzesy8jyu3
transaction
0433e0db30c815a955b673e87845b61fe9a7c7f1a108bc5fca365b5d640aa408
spent
true